The Indivisible Groups of Indivisible Montco PA & Friends, Indivisible Greater Jenkintown, and Indivisible Lower Merion coalesced to research and make endorsements across our county, representing our membership.

Our Endorsement Process
Our committee was open to all members. Our endorsement process followed the Indivisible National guidelines and included several phases: research, outreach, communication, initial scoring, initial recommendations, and finally a live vote whereby 60% was necessary for endorsement.
